So far, after extensive research work by researchers, some high-performance self-cleaning coatings for PV panels have been reported. Park et al. [8] prepared a self-cleaning coating with polydimethylsiloxane (PDMS) hollow column structure using a template method, with WCA greater than 150° and SA less than 20°.

Solar photovoltaic panel soiling accumulation and removal methods
At present, the PV panel spray cleaning soiling removal system is more complete, the price of related equipment is low, and the soiling removal efficiency is excellent. In addition, it reduces the surface temperature of PV panels, effectively avoiding the hot spot effect . However, the use of spray cleaning for PV panels has certain limitations.

Which method is suitable for self-cleaning coating of photovoltaic modules?
The preparation methods suitable for self-cleaning coating of photovoltaic modules include LBL, CVD, sol–gel method, and plasma-etching technology. LBL, CVD and sol–gel technologies are all CVD-based surface treatment technologies, which have difficulty in precision control. Sol–gel method and LBL are both economical.
